Chiwawa Says Nonini’s Kisima Win Was Fabricated

Nonini took home the Best Hip Hop Artiste Award at the Kisima Awards last weekend for his conscious track about the suffering of persons living with albinism, Color Kwa Face.

Now, hip hop artiste, Chiwawa, says that the category was a sham. He released a statement to convey his thoughts about Nonini’s win. Check it out below.

The Kisima awards did not reflect the spirit of Hiphop in Kenya. The hip hop category was clearly fabricated with a pre-meditated winner. The awards did not have the endorsement of Kenyan hip hop fans or Kenyan hip hop industry players. Hip hop fraternity is still united despite the misrepresentation and we’re working on forming a UNION of Hip hoppers from around the country to have our own award show in the near future. It will be composed of Hip Hop Emcees Only & we are calling on corporates to back us up on this.”
